#0a5528 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0a5528 is composed of 3.9% red, 33.3%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.9%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 144 degrees, a saturation of 78.9% and a lightness of 18.6%. #0a5528 color hex could be obtained by blending #14aa50 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#0a5528
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020f07 is the darkest color, while #fcf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#0a5528
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2f302f is the less saturated color, while #035c27 is the most saturated one.
